As we are in the midst of renegotiating a bilateral trade deal with Japan, we are still seeing the demand for U.S. pork and beef to be high there. Of course, with more tough competition from the Trans-Pacific Partnership (TPP) members, we are going to have to work that much harder.

Not only are we working to secure a trade pact with Japan, but we are also enjoying the benefits of the Korea-United States Trade Agreement (KORUS). We are seeing the market explode in the small peninsula nation. U.S. Meat Export Federation?s (USMEF) Julie Anna Potts just returned from a trip to both nations. She says this trip gave her the opportunity to interact with both suppliers and consumers.

Potts says the success we have been having is not just due to favorable trade climates, but also the hard work USMEF staffers are doing to promote our products to consumers.

Potts reemphasizes the need to reestablish trade certainty for our partners in Japan. This way we can see the benefits we are getting in Korea.
